The Difference of Craft Beer

Craft beer, unlike mass-produced industrial beer, is brewed on a smaller scale with a focus on high-quality ingredients and creative recipes. Each craft beer carries its own unique signature, reflecting the brewer’s dedication. From ingredient selection to the fermentation process, everything is meticulously controlled, resulting in unique and sophisticated flavors.

Diverse Flavors of Craft Beer

The world of craft beer is incredibly diverse. From light, easy-drinking beers like Pale Ale with its refreshing fruity notes, to rich, robust beers like Stout with its coffee and chocolate flavors, or IPA with its strong bitter taste, all offer exciting experiences for the drinker. Beyond that, there are fruit beers, spiced beers, wild-fermented beers… This diversity allows drinkers to easily find a beer that suits their palate.

Popular Craft Beer Types:

  • Pale Ale: Light bitterness, fruity aromas, easy to drink.
  • IPA (India Pale Ale): Strong bitterness, intense aromas.
  • Stout: Rich flavor, coffee, chocolate notes.
  • Porter: Rich flavor, caramel, chocolate notes.
  • Lager: Light, easy-drinking, often with malt flavors.

Craft Beer Brewing Process

The craft beer brewing process requires meticulous attention and expertise. It involves multiple stages, from selecting high-quality ingredients like barley, hops, and yeast to the milling, brewing, fermentation, and bottling processes. Each stage plays a crucial role in determining the final quality and flavor of the product.

Main Stages:

  • Ingredient Selection: Using high-quality ingredients is critical.
  • Milling and Brewing: Crushing barley to extract sugars.
  • Fermentation: The fermentation process creates alcohol and CO2.
  • Filtering and Bottling: Removing sediment and bottling the product.
